There will be about 3-4 million Wii's in the US for sale, as I understand it. There are about 150,000-250,000 total PS3's in the US. They originally projected close to half a million, but fell short because the system isn't easy to build, so Sony has to manufacture all of them in-house. So, some people who even pre-ordered the system aren't going to get one until later in the year or early next year. This is why they're selling for 2 grand on ebay.
